Rohit Sharma, known as the ‘Hitman’, achieved remarkable milestones in his career as both a batter and captain during India’s T20 World Cup 2024 opener against Ireland on Wednesday.
In this match, Rohit became the first player ever to hit 600 sixes in international cricket, with Chris Gayle trailing behind at 553 sixes. Additionally, Rohit surpassed MS Dhoni, becoming the Indian captain with the most T20I victories.
During his illustrious tenure as India’s captain, MS Dhoni secured 41 wins in 73 T20I matches, excluding Super Over victories.

In contrast, Rohit Sharma has achieved 42 wins in just 55 T20Is, boasting a win percentage of 77.29, significantly higher than Dhoni’s 59.28%. Virat Kohli, meanwhile, has 30 wins in 50 T20Is, with a win percentage of 60.
Leading the overall list is Pakistan’s Babar Azam, with 46 wins in 81 matches, though his win percentage is notably lower than Rohit’s.
With his 42nd win, Rohit has joined England’s Eoin Morgan and Afghanistan’s Asghar Afghan in second place for the most T20I wins as captain.
In the match against Ireland, Rohit Sharma scored an impressive 52 runs off 37 balls, achieving a strike rate of 140.54. His innings included 4 fours and 3 sixes, bringing his total to 600 sixes in international cricket.
Unfortunately, his time at the crease was cut short by an injury at the end of the 10th over in New York on Wednesday.
Rohit Sharma becomes second player to score 4000 runs
During this game, Rohit also became the second player, after Virat Kohli, to score 4000 runs across all three formats of cricket. This milestone came as he reached 4000 runs in T20Is with his outstanding performance.
Rohit now has 4026 runs in 144 T20I matches, averaging 32.20 with a strike rate of 139.98. His T20I career also includes five centuries and 30 fifties.

Rohit Sharma has amassed 4137 runs in Tests, 10,709 runs in ODIs, and 4001 runs in T20Is. Meanwhile, Virat Kohli has 8848 runs in Tests, 13,848 runs in ODIs, and 4038 runs in T20Is.
In the match against Ireland, Rohit also reached another milestone by completing 1000 runs in the T20 World Cup.
He now has 1015 runs in 40 matches and 37 innings in the tournament, with an average of 36.25 and a strike rate of 128.48, making him the third-highest run-scorer in T20 World Cup history.
